Man found unconscious, flown from track

A Waikanae, Kapiti, man was airlifted from the Milford Track early yesterday after being found unconscious by his family at Mintaro Hut.

St John Te Anau paramedic John Lambeth said the 28-year-old man appeared to have suffered an "undiagnosed neurological condition".

Family members tramping with him contacted Doc rangers, who alerted police and St John.

About 8am, Mr Lambeth and another paramedic were flown to the hut in the Te Anau-based Southern Lakes helicopter.

The "unresponsive" man was flown to Southland Hospital.

"His condition markedly improved once he was in hospital," Mr Lambeth said.

He was being held for further tests and observation.
